Jim Cramer Bullish on Alphabet and TJX Amid Market Volatility

5 months agoUS
Jim Cramer Bullish on Alphabet and TJX Amid Market VolatilitySource: cnbc.com
Amid recent market volatility, Jim Cramer of CNBC's Investing Club has highlighted Alphabet (GOOGL) and TJX Companies (TJX) as stocks poised for growth. This analysis comes as the market faces downward pressure due to geopolitical tensions and economic factors.

Key Insights

Alphabet (GOOGL):: Cramer increased his holdings in Alphabet, citing the company's leadership in artificial intelligence, particularly since the launch of Gemini 3. He sees potential for increased Google Cloud revenue. The Charitable Trust purchased 25 shares of Alphabet at approximately $327, raising its total to 120 shares and increasing its portfolio weighting from 0.8% to 1%.

Why this matters:: Alphabet's strong position in AI and cloud services could provide a buffer against market downturns, making it an attractive investment during uncertain times.

TJX Companies (TJX):: Cramer identifies TJX as a beneficiary of potential bankruptcies in the luxury retail sector, such as Saks Global. He anticipates TJX will capitalize on discounted inventory.

Why this matters:: TJX's ability to leverage off-price retail opportunities positions it favorably to outperform competitors, offering potential upside for investors.

Market Context:: The analysis arrives amidst market tensions related to geopolitical issues and concerns over economic policies, creating an environment where strategic stock picks are crucial.

In-Depth Analysis

Cramer's bullish stance on Alphabet is supported by the company's advancements in AI technology. With Gemini 3 gaining traction among developers, Google Cloud's revenue prospects could see significant growth. Cantor Fitzgerald upgraded Alphabet to Overweight from Neutral with a price target of $370, up from $310, noting the company's "strongest footprint across several layers in the AI tech stack." This aligns with analysts' overall positive outlook, with an average 1-year price target of $338.25?ref=yanuki.com.

Regarding TJX Companies, the potential bankruptcy of luxury retailers could flood the off-price channel with inventory, benefiting TJX due to its strong cash position and established distribution network. This strategic advantage allows TJX to acquire and sell discounted merchandise, attracting value-seeking consumers during economic uncertainty.

These recommendations reflect a strategy of investing in companies with strong fundamentals and growth potential, even amidst broader market challenges. By focusing on AI leadership and off-price retail opportunities, Cramer aims to navigate market volatility and generate returns for investors.
